Abstract

ABSTRACT
Aim of the study
1- To identify the motor- sensational perception for some physical abilities of short distance sprinters (100-200-400m).
2- To identify on the differences in motor-sensationl pereeption for some physical abilities between short distance sprinters.
Hypothesis
- There is a significant differences between short distance sprinters (100-200-400m) in motor-sensational perception for some physical abilities.
Methodology
- A descriptive research was conducted in this study.
- A sample of (12) sprinters were enrolled in study.
- The study was analysed by certain statistical methods.
Results
On the basis of the analysis of the data, the following conclusions were presented:
1- short distance sprinters intest of (30m) run.
2- there is significant differences between short distance sprinters in test medical ball throwing and forward jump.
